Output efbbcd32eecd2ab5e483665d13fe3e8131e60bf6c8593bb41da0f85dcb4d8429:0
- value
- 1076156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8572b8624f55bd40871d552fd114cc21cdcce307 OP_EQUAL
- address
- 3DrdDxdQdVnnXbFrBjJC6t5tDRijZa9TDV
- transaction
- efbbcd32eecd2ab5e483665d13fe3e8131e60bf6c8593bb41da0f85dcb4d8429